![]() Like Robbie is saying im almost certain its a maf related fuel cut. Harald its nothing to do with injectors, sorry. Brett as kyle has mentioned i have covered almost all the bases with the ignition system and it has made no difference. I would expect some variation between gap size and larger and smaller coils but its dead constant it seems to not be ignition related at all.
Robbie the zender diode would tell me if its fuel cut, you're right. But i would be concerned what kind of afrs i would see if the maf stopped reading the correct air density and the ecu did not add more fuel to compensate for the amount of air. Robbie the reason why the 3" maf works is because there is less air around the sensor the air mass is less dense in a larger pipe so the sensor reads less air thus not maxing out the voltage to the ecu and causing cut. But because of the lower mass of air the car will run lean this is where installing the 42# injectors would come in and i would have my fingers crossed that lh could tune these out to a decent afr in boost.
